Nicolet College Exercise Trail
Nicolet College Exercise Trail is a scenic park located on College Drive in Rhinelander, Wisconsin, United States. This institution offers a well-maintained trail system perfect for outdoor exercise and recreation. Visitors can enjoy walking, jogging, or biking along the peaceful paths surrounded by lush greenery and beautiful natural landscapes. Hodag Park
Hodag Park is a charming tourist attraction located at 509 Hodag Park Drive in Rhinelander, Wisconsin, United States. This beautiful park offers visitors a peaceful and scenic escape from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. With its lush greenery, winding trails, and stunning views of the nearby lake, Hodag Park is the perfect place to relax, unwind, and connect with nature. Pioneer Park Historical Complex - Closed for the Season
Pioneer Park Historical Complex is a charming museum and park located at Martin Lynch Drive in Rhinelander, Wisconsin. This popular tourist attraction offers visitors a glimpse into the area's rich history through its collection of historic buildings, artifacts, and exhibits.
